The Hate Zone

de Gigi Blume

Séries: Precio Brothers (1)

MembrosResenhasPopularidadeAvaliação médiaConversas
1111,726,394 (4.25)Nenhum(a)
THE FIRST RULE OF THE HATE ZONE: YOU DO NOT TALK ABOUT THE HATE ZONE The pitchforks are out again. Shocker, I know. This time, it's not just the paparazzi or trolls on social media. Sigh. It's my ex. And my dad. And even my new limo driver, Enrique. But wait a minute, what's this? Enrique is a total hottie-with eyes black as sin, swagger for days, and dimples that could melt a girl's heart. And… he hates me. I don't blame him, really. All he sees is an heiress? I give it to him from day one. He wants a prank war? Bring it on, dude. I wish I could say I expect to win, but Enrique is an infuriating master strategist who uses his red-hot banter in ways that make me feel alive. Maybe even alive enough to let him see who I really am…. From USA Today bestselling author Gigi Blume,The Hate Zone is the first in the Precio Brothers series. A closed-door romantic comedy with mild language, steamy kisses, and flirty innuendo without the graphic content.… (mais)

3 1/2 stars

An enemies to lovers, forbidden romance romcom with an endearing Hispanic family and plenty of laughs. This is the first book I’ve read by Gigi Blume and I’d give her other books a try. While it’s technically a closed door romance there’s some detailed foreplay and quite a lot of sexual innuendo. In true enemies to lovers fashion, there’s a lot of tension as well. The characters, especially Enrique and his family were quirky and fun. I loved their family relationship and it’s what I most enjoyed about this book. I also liked the harmless pranks, some involving a Nicholas Cage cutout and Saran Wrap.

January is a wealthy hotel heiress and Hollywood influencer. She’s used to having her every whim obeyed. On the surface, she appears spoiled and shallow, but underneath is a vulnerable person who struggles in her relationship with her parents and her life.

Enrique comes from a large family who runs several successful restaurants. With seven siblings and several quirky relatives, there’s never a dull moment. Loving cars his whole life, Enrique wants to start his own limousine service and thinks his life is made when he lands a job with a wealthy hotel owner. Little does he realize, he’ll be chauffeuring the daughter and not the father. From the get go, there’s a deep animosity between the two but underneath the misnaming (Enrique calls her every month of the year except January), and teasing, there’s a passionate undercurrent that becomes too hard to ignore.

The fiery passion between January and Enrique is definitely off the charts. I secretly enjoyed all the ways Enrique tries to get under January’s skin. I loved Enrique’s family and I’d read the other books just to find out what happens to the siblings. There’s some funny and also tender moments where we learn January may not be as shallow as she appears. While I enjoyed the hate/love relationship between these two, I had a hard time seeing a deeper connection other than passion and physical attraction. It also took quite a lot of chapters before I even began to like January.

All in all, a fun romcom with plenty of passionate, funny moments. I don’t normally read books with a lot of sexual innuendo and borderline sexual content (two instances where the characters stop from going too far). If you don’t mind some steam, you might like this. However, if you prefer clean romance with only kissing, you might find this too much or skip chapters 24-26. I received an advanced complimentary copy from the author and publisher. All opinions are my own and I was not required to provide a positive review. ( )
